让我们以PHP.net为例
<?php
if ($a > $b)
{
echo "a is größer als b";
}
else if ($a == $b)
{
echo "a ist gleich groß wie b";
}
else
{
echo "a ist kleiner als b";
}
?>相当基本的东西。STRG或CTRL + ALT +l重新格式化代码,但以一种非常奇怪的方式:
if ( $a > $b )
{
echo "a is größer als b";
}
else
{
if ( $a == $b )
{
echo "a ist gleich groß wie b";
}
else
{
echo "a ist kleiner als b";
}
}没有模板或者我知道的任何东西都会触发这种情况。然而,以这种方式修改代码是件很麻烦的事。
的问题是:如何阻止PhpStorm这样做。它只出现在软件的最新更新(PhpStorm 2016.2.2)之后,而不是在之前的版本中。
PhpStorm的版本是
发布于 2016-11-03 06:45:21
转到“文件”>“设置”>“编辑器”>“代码样式”>“PHP >包装和Braces”选项卡,并检查“如果处理特殊‘否则”。
https://stackoverflow.com/questions/40395152
复制相似问题